This book is being written from the prospective of a young man named Axel. His uncle the Proressor Lidenbrock finds a book written by a prince in runes, and wants to prove that the canter of the earth is not molten rock. Professor Lidenbrock then desides to journay to the center of the earth and takes Axel with him. Axle is in love with Gräuben, the prof.'s ward, but the prof. won't let them get married. This book tells of the strange and exciting adventures that Axle the Prof. and their guide have on their journay. I wont tell u the ending and spoil the surprise so you'll havta read it yourselves! Jules Verne also has written 'Around the World in 80 days', and 'Twenty-thousand leages under the sea', both of which are very good. I recommend this book for ages 10 and up.
